什么是Clash?
Clash 是一款开源的代理工具,用于科学上网,它支持多种协议,如 Vmess、Shadowsocks 等。它可以在多种操作系统上使用,但本文主要集中在Clash 路由器的设置,以实现全网流量的代理。
为什么要使用Clash路由器?
使用Clash路由器的主要优点包括:
- 多个协议支持:可以同时支持多种协议,以满足不同需求。
- 实时状态监控:提供可视化流量监控,便于排查问题。
- 分应用代理:允许用户按应用或设备配置不同的代理规则。
Clash路由器硬件和软件需求
在正式开始设置資料前,需要确保具有以下的硬件和软件环境:
- 路由器:支持OpenWrt兼容的路由器.
- 基本网络知识:对路由器基本操作有一定的了解。
- 支持的固件:确保路由器已刷入可支持的OpenWrt固件。
Clash安装步骤
接下来,我将详细介绍Clash 的安装步骤,帮助初学者顺利完成配置。
1. 安装与配置OpenWrt
- 获取固件:前往OpenWrt官网下载适合你的路由器的固件版本。
- 刷固件:网线连接路由器,根据说明刷入安装的固件。
- 访问路由器界面:通过浏览器访问192.168.1.1,输入管理员密码登录。
2. 安装Clash程序
- SSH工具:使用如PuTTY等SSH登录工具,连接路由器。
- 下载安装:通过命令运行安装Clash: bash opkg update opkg install clash
3. 配置Clash
Clash配置文件格式
Clash 配置文件通常以YAML格式存储,需要根据实际需求进行修改。
配置文件包括以下内容:
- 代理节点:设置供访问的可用节点,包含各自协议信息。
- 规则配置:根据需求设置规则以决定流量路由: yaml proxies:
- { name: ‘节点1’, type: ‘ss’, server: ‘your_server’, port: ‘your_port’, cipher: ‘aes-128-gcm’, password: ‘your_password’} rules:
- DOMAIN-SUFFIX,example.com,节点1
常用配置示例:
yaml
- MATCH, 节点1
4. 启动Clash
- 启动命令:通过SSH终端进入和执行如下命令: bash clash -d /etc/clash/
测试和使用
完成以上配置后,确保Clash 正在运行。可以使用命令检查状态。
频繁使用的问题和解决方案
在设置过程中,用户可能会遇到如下问题:
- 无法连接到网络:检查路由器的网络连接配置。
- 节点未生效:重新检查配置文件中的节点信息是否填写正确。
FAQ – 常见问题解答
Q1: Clash是什么,如何使用?
回答:Clash 是一种网络代理工具,可以将互联网流量通过代理服务器转发,实现科学上网。可以通过配置文件形式设置自己的节点和规则。
Q2: 如何选择适合的节点?
答复:选择健康稳定、延迟低的节点是最优选择。可以利用一些在线速度测试工具来挑选最佳节点。
Q3: Clash配置文件通常设置在哪里?
回复:在OpenWrt和许多其他DNS服务器设置里,Clash 配置文件一般存储在 /etc/clash/config.yaml
出,工作文件可做备份。
Q4: 如果我遇到连接问题该怎么办?
回覆:首先确认路由器已安装通用配置,并确保输入节点的地址和端口。必要时,可以使用调试命令排查。
结论
通过这篇文章,读者应该对Clash 路由器的安装和配置有了全面的理解。Clash能很好地满足科学上网需求,提高了网络的使用体验。在未来不断更新的互联网环境下,掌握使用Clash 的技巧也是一项必备的能力。
正文完